原文:vue3 學習筆記 (五)——vue3 的 setup 如何實現響應式功能?

setup 是用來寫組合式 api ,內部的數據和方法需要通過 return 之后,模板才能使用。在之前 vue 中,data 返回的數據,可以直接進行雙向綁定使用,如果我們把 setup 中數據類型直接雙向綁定,發現變量並不能實時響應。接下來就看看setup如何實現data的響應式功能 一 ref setup 內的自定義屬性不具備響應式能力,所以引入了 ref ,ref 底層通過代理,把屬性包裝 ...

2021-11-22 09:22 5 2071 推薦指數:

查看詳情

Vue3setup()學習

setup()執行的時機 setup()在beforeCreate之前執行一次,this是undefined setup()的參數 1.props props值為對象,包含:組件外部傳過來的且組件內部聲明接收了的屬性。 查看一下: 2.context 上下文對象,包含 ...

Thu Jul 22 04:29:00 CST 2021 0 276
vue3 學習筆記 (四)——vue3 setup() 高級用法

本篇文章干貨較多,建議收藏! 從 vue2 升級到 vue3vue3 是可以兼容 vue2 的,所以 vue3 可以采用 vue2 的選項API。由於選項API一個變量存在於多處,如果出現問題時,就需要去多個函數內檢查,項目較大時,遇到問題,增加排故的難度。所以 vue3 中新 ...

Fri Nov 19 16:37:00 CST 2021 0 5655
Vue3響應的簡單實現

vue3vue2響應的區別 1.vue2響應 數據在data中注冊,編譯時直接將data中的所有數據綁定監聽 利用Object.defineProperyty()監聽數據的get和set 用Observe,Dep,Watcher三個類實現依賴收集 缺點 ...

Tue Apr 07 04:20:00 CST 2020 0 2336
vue3實現響應provide、inject

實現響應provide、inject主要目的就是代替vuex,本人並不喜歡vuex,感覺比較繁瑣,理解不容易,每次封裝都要去官網看api和一些大神的文章。 剛好vue3中不建議使用vuex,提倡provide、inject,借此更是讓我離vuex又遠了一步。 provide、inject ...

Mon Mar 28 22:09:00 CST 2022 0 2259
Vue3 響應原理

前言 學習 Vue3.0 源碼必須對以下知識有所了解: proxy reflect iterator map weakmap set weakset symbol 這些知識可以看一下阮一峰老師的《ES6 入門教程》。 如果不會 ts,我覺得影響不大,了解一下泛型就可以 ...

Sun Jul 12 04:02:00 CST 2020 0 1322
Vue3學習筆記

為什么需要Composition API ? 主要原因:當一個組件的變得邏輯復雜的時候,痛點:多種邏輯代碼被分散到組件的各個部分,比如代碼的相關邏輯可能會在 data: {. ...

Tue Sep 22 08:18:00 CST 2020 0 490
vue3學習筆記

Vue3.0中創建響應數據需要引用ref,reactive這兩個方法,ref一般用來創建基本數據類型的響應數據,reactive一般用來創建引用數據類型的響應數據。 在模板中使用,跟之前沒有區別,需要注意的是,ref屬於將基本類型數據包裝成應用類型,在模板中正常使用。在方法中 ...

Fri Dec 04 01:02:00 CST 2020 0 364
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M